HEROIC’s Primary AWPer Alkaren Faces Visa Issues Again

HEROIC will once again be attending a LAN without their initial AWPer, as Kazakh sniper Alimzhan “alkaren” Bitimbai has been forced to sit out the upcoming DraculaN tournament due to visa complications. This is the latest in a string of travel-related issues that are quickly turning a promising signing into a nightmare for the Danish organization.

In his place will be Simon “yxngstxr” Boije, the benched rifler who has already been called upon several times as a last resort stand-in and will once again be tasked with carrying the AWP. This forces yet another role change within a roster that had been spending the early stages of the season practicing with Alkaren as the key component of their big green, only to have that strategy blown apart by red tape.

This is not a one-off occurrence but rather a pattern. Alkaren had also previously sat out of BLAST Bounty Winter 2026 and IEM Krakow 2026 due to visa issues, which meant that HEROIC had to go to the tournament short-handed, with yxngstxr covering for him in both instances. Rumors surrounding PGL Cluj-Napoca 2026 suggested that this was already the third Tier-1 event that he has sat out since joining the team, which further emphasizes the severity of the situation for both the player and the team.

On the surface, HEROIC has continued to express its support for its sniper, reiterating that his absence is in no way related to his performance and that the long-term strategy remains the same, which is to fully integrate him into the team once the paperwork is finally in order. However, the reality is that with each LAN that he misses, the situation becomes increasingly frustrating from a competitive standpoint, as practice reps are now divided between two different rosters, on-server chemistry is constantly being disrupted, and a young, rebuilding team is now forced to redefine itself even at the LAN level.
